I do the same thing!!! I also start cleaning as soon as I wake up in the morning and grab the clothes basket on the way. I fill the water for the coffee makers and as its making coffee I am filling the dishwasher, than loading the laundry. It takes a few seconds and its done. I clean 15 mins here and there during the day that way it does not feel like a chore and the house stays clean. No mad rush.
